I'm planning to buy an ipad 2 and was told to buy the at&t model as it's easier to activatite in countries outside the US with GSM cellular system. Can someone advise if this is right and what needs to be done to make sure it will work with a non US GSM sim card

Only the AT&T iPad will work outside the USA. The Verizon model will only work in the US and a very few other countries. Many members have successfully purchased iPads in the USA and have had no trouble getting them to work with non-AT&T SIM cards, although there has been a discussion as to whether the iPad needs to have its 3G activated initially in the US. Most Members choose this safe route and activate their iPads in the US. We have a mix of other Members who have not - some have reported difficulties in activating their iPads when they got home (having not done so in the US) while others seem to have no problems at all.
